Canada Questions Invoices from HP

Hewlett-Packard Co. said the Canadian government was refusing to pay some bills on suspicion that it might have been overcharged.

The government is conducting cost audits of contracts for services provided to the Canadian defense department, Palo Alto-based Hewlett-Packard said in a filing with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. Canada has asked the company for documents to support its invoices.

The company said it was cooperating with the inquiry and was conducting one of its own.

Shares of HP fell 45 cents to $25.07 on the NYSE.
